Hospitality / Service Sector West London (hybrid) Salary: up to A GBP 35k

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a detail:oriented Financial Transaction Specialist to join a growing, service:led organisation. Reporting to the Group Operations Financial Controller, you will play a key role in managing both accounts payable and accounts receivable activities, ensuring the smooth running of day:to:day financial operations.

The successful candidate will be responsible for processing invoices and payments, reconciling supplier and customer accounts, resolving queries, supporting month:end activities, and maintaining accurate financial records. You will also assist with cash flow planning, audit preparation, financial reporting, and the continuous improvement of systems and processes.

Candidate Profile

An organised and proactive finance professional with at least 2 years experience in Accounts Payable, Accounts Receivable, or a similar transactional finance role. Previous experience within hospitality, leisure, membership clubs, or another service:based environment would be advantageous. Strong Excel skills, experience working across multiple financial systems, and a commitment to accuracy and excellent stakeholder service are essential.
